Reasons why female cats suddenly pee

There are three reasons why a female cat suddenly urinates: 1. The litter box is not cleaned in time. Cats are very clean animals, so if the owner does not clean the litter box in time, the cat may not be willing to enter the litter box. 2. There are too many cats in the house, and the cats may smell the smell of other cats in the litter box and dare not go there; 3. Disease, the cat may be suffering from urethritis, renal failure, etc. caused by disease.
